Tap the food button to flip over to the add food side of your app and add food fast using the bar code on packaged foods
To assist in making decisions about what to eat, your macro targets countdown before you add the food to tracker.
If you decide not to track the food, tap the cancel button and restore your macro targets
Make decisions about calories using the yellow snap shot window. The orange window is for carbs. Protein is in blue. Fat’s in purple. Green is for fiber.
Most packaging only provides one serving size in the bar code. Find out how to get more serving size options by watching the search video
If you’re only eating part of a serving, enter a decimal like 0.25 for a quarter-serving
or 0.33 for a third of a serving
Then add your food to Tracker
A copy of the food you add is saved in your pantry
When manufacturers don’t include nutrition information in their bar codes…
…you can enter the carbs, protein, fat, and fiber in the Create section. For more about entering foods watch the create video
Packages sometimes display ultra small servings sizes, especially in foods like sweeteners, oils, chips, cookies, crackers, and salad dressings. You may be surprised when scanner reveals the macro totals for your normal serving size
Nutrition labels sometimes subtract up to 4 calories for each fiber gram in your food. Fittur doesn’t do that, resulting in a slight difference in the calorie total you see on the package
